La integración de datos y la migración de datos son dos conceptos clave en el campo de la tecnología de la información, especialmente en la gestión de datos. Aunque ambos procesos se relacionan con la manipulación y el movimiento de datos, tienen objetivos y métodos diferentes. Comprender estas diferencias es esencial para las empresas que buscan optimizar sus sistemas de información y mejorar la eficiencia en el manejo de datos. A continuación, exploraremos en detalle cada uno de estos conceptos y sus características distintivas.
Definición de integración de datos
La integración de datos se refiere al proceso de combinar datos de diferentes fuentes en una única vista coherente. Este proceso es esencial para las organizaciones que desean tener una visión holística de su información. La integración de datos permite a las empresas consolidar datos que pueden estar dispersos en múltiples sistemas, bases de datos o aplicaciones. Esto se logra mediante el uso de herramientas y técnicas que permiten la unificación de la información, haciendo que sea más fácil de analizar y utilizar.
Existen diferentes métodos de integración de datos, que incluyen la integración a nivel de base de datos, la integración de aplicaciones y la integración de procesos. Cada uno de estos métodos tiene sus propias características y beneficios. Por ejemplo, la integración a nivel de base de datos puede ser útil para grandes volúmenes de datos, mientras que la integración de aplicaciones puede facilitar la comunicación entre diferentes programas utilizados por una organización.
Diferencia entre el operador nuevo y el operador eliminar en C++Beneficios de la integración de datos
- Visibilidad mejorada: Al integrar datos de diversas fuentes, las empresas pueden obtener una visión más clara de su desempeño y operaciones.
- Toma de decisiones informadas: La disponibilidad de datos integrados permite a los directivos tomar decisiones basadas en información precisa y actualizada.
- Reducción de redundancias: La integración ayuda a eliminar datos duplicados, lo que ahorra espacio y mejora la calidad de la información.
- Aumento de la eficiencia: Al tener acceso a una única fuente de datos, los empleados pueden trabajar de manera más eficiente, evitando búsquedas y consolidaciones manuales.
Definición de migración de datos
La migración de datos es el proceso de transferir datos de un sistema o ubicación a otro. Este proceso es común cuando las empresas cambian a nuevos sistemas de gestión de datos, actualizan su infraestructura tecnológica o consolidan varias bases de datos. La migración de datos puede ser un proceso complejo que implica la planificación, la ejecución y la validación de datos para garantizar que se transfieran correctamente y sin pérdidas.
Existen varios tipos de migración de datos, incluyendo la migración de datos a nivel de base de datos, la migración de aplicaciones y la migración en la nube. Cada tipo tiene sus propias consideraciones y desafíos. Por ejemplo, la migración a la nube puede ofrecer flexibilidad y escalabilidad, pero también puede presentar problemas de seguridad y compatibilidad.
Fases de la migración de datos
- Planificación: En esta fase, se definen los objetivos de la migración y se elabora un plan detallado que incluye recursos, plazos y posibles riesgos.
- Extracción: Se recopilan los datos del sistema de origen, asegurando que se incluyan todos los datos necesarios para la migración.
- Transformación: Los datos pueden necesitar ser transformados para ser compatibles con el nuevo sistema. Esto puede incluir cambios en el formato o la estructura de los datos.
- Carga: Los datos transformados se cargan en el nuevo sistema, asegurando que se mantenga la integridad y la calidad de la información.
- Validación: Después de la carga, se verifica que los datos se hayan migrado correctamente y que no haya pérdidas de información.
Diferencias clave entre integración y migración de datos
Una de las diferencias más significativas entre la integración de datos y la migración de datos es su propósito. La integración de datos busca combinar y unificar información de diversas fuentes para ofrecer una visión cohesiva, mientras que la migración de datos se centra en transferir datos de un sistema a otro. Esta diferencia de enfoque implica que los procesos y herramientas utilizados en cada uno son distintos y están diseñados para cumplir con sus respectivos objetivos.
Diferencia entre motor de inducción y motor síncronoAdemás, la integración de datos es un proceso continuo, ya que las organizaciones a menudo necesitan integrar datos de nuevas fuentes a medida que evolucionan. Por otro lado, la migración de datos suele ser un proyecto temporal que se lleva a cabo en momentos específicos, como durante una actualización de sistema o una fusión empresarial. Esto significa que las estrategias y la planificación de cada uno deben adaptarse a sus respectivas necesidades.
Aspectos técnicos
- Herramientas: La integración de datos generalmente utiliza herramientas de ETL (Extracción, Transformación y Carga) y plataformas de integración de datos, mientras que la migración de datos puede requerir herramientas específicas para la transferencia y validación de datos.
- Tiempo: La integración de datos es un proceso que puede requerir un tiempo indefinido, mientras que la migración de datos tiene un inicio y un fin definidos.
- Riesgos: La integración puede enfrentar riesgos relacionados con la calidad de los datos, mientras que la migración puede involucrar riesgos de pérdida de datos durante la transferencia.
Ejemplos prácticos de integración y migración de datos
Un ejemplo de integración de datos podría ser una empresa que utiliza diferentes sistemas para la gestión de ventas, finanzas y recursos humanos. Al integrar estos sistemas, la empresa puede consolidar datos sobre clientes, ingresos y empleados en un solo panel de control, lo que permite una mejor toma de decisiones y una visión más clara de la operación general.
Por otro lado, un ejemplo de migración de datos podría ser una organización que decide trasladar su base de datos de un servidor local a la nube. Este proceso implicaría la planificación de la migración, la extracción de datos del servidor local, la transformación de los datos para que sean compatibles con la nueva plataforma en la nube y, finalmente, la carga de esos datos en el nuevo sistema.
Diferencia entre antivirus y seguridad de InternetCasos de uso
- Integración de datos: Las empresas que utilizan sistemas de análisis de datos para crear informes integrados de ventas y marketing pueden beneficiarse enormemente de la integración de datos.
- Migración de datos: Durante la fusión de dos empresas, se requeriría la migración de datos de los sistemas de ambas organizaciones a un nuevo sistema unificado.
Desafíos en la integración y migración de datos
A pesar de los beneficios que ofrecen, tanto la integración de datos como la migración de datos presentan desafíos significativos. En el caso de la integración de datos, uno de los principales problemas es la calidad de los datos. Si los datos de las fuentes originales son incorrectos o inconsistentes, la información integrada también lo será. Esto puede llevar a decisiones erróneas basadas en datos poco fiables.
En cuanto a la migración de datos, uno de los mayores desafíos es la pérdida de datos. Durante el proceso de transferencia, puede haber situaciones en las que se pierdan datos debido a errores técnicos o problemas de compatibilidad. Además, el tiempo y los recursos necesarios para llevar a cabo una migración de datos exitosa pueden ser significativos, lo que puede causar interrupciones en las operaciones comerciales.
Soluciones a los desafíos
- Verificación de calidad: Implementar procesos de verificación de calidad de datos antes de la integración puede ayudar a mitigar problemas de calidad de datos.
- Pruebas de migración: Realizar pruebas piloto de migración puede ayudar a identificar problemas antes de la migración completa.
- Documentación: Mantener una documentación clara y detallada de todos los procesos de integración y migración puede facilitar la resolución de problemas y la formación del personal.
Herramientas y tecnologías para integración y migración de datos
Existen numerosas herramientas y tecnologías diseñadas específicamente para facilitar tanto la integración de datos como la migración de datos. Para la integración de datos, herramientas como Informatica, Talend y Microsoft SQL Server Integration Services (SSIS) son ampliamente utilizadas. Estas herramientas permiten a las organizaciones conectar diferentes fuentes de datos, transformar la información y cargarla en un sistema unificado.
En el caso de la migración de datos, herramientas como AWS Database Migration Service, Azure Data Migration y Oracle Data Integrator son populares. Estas herramientas están diseñadas para simplificar el proceso de migración, asegurando que los datos se transfieran de manera eficiente y segura, minimizando el riesgo de pérdida de datos.
Evaluación de herramientas
- Facilidad de uso: Es importante que las herramientas seleccionadas sean intuitivas y fáciles de usar para el personal.
- Compatibilidad: Las herramientas deben ser compatibles con los sistemas existentes de la organización.
- Soporte técnico: Un buen soporte técnico es esencial para resolver problemas que puedan surgir durante la integración o migración.
Mejores prácticas en integración y migración de datos
Al abordar la integración de datos y la migración de datos, es fundamental seguir algunas mejores prácticas para asegurar el éxito de estos procesos. En primer lugar, es crucial realizar un análisis exhaustivo de los datos antes de cualquier intento de integración o migración. Esto incluye identificar las fuentes de datos, evaluar su calidad y determinar cómo se utilizarán los datos en el nuevo sistema.
Otra mejor práctica es involucrar a todas las partes interesadas en el proceso. Esto incluye a los equipos de TI, así como a los usuarios finales que utilizarán los datos. Al involucrar a todos, se pueden identificar mejor las necesidades y requisitos específicos, lo que puede facilitar una integración o migración más fluida.
Planificación y ejecución
- Crear un plan detallado: Un plan bien estructurado que incluya cronogramas, recursos necesarios y un análisis de riesgos es esencial para el éxito.
- Capacitación del personal: Asegurarse de que el personal esté capacitado en el uso de las nuevas herramientas y sistemas puede reducir la resistencia al cambio.
- Monitoreo continuo: Una vez que se ha completado la integración o migración, es importante monitorear el sistema para asegurarse de que todo funcione correctamente y que no haya problemas de calidad de datos.
El futuro de la integración y migración de datos
A medida que las tecnologías continúan evolucionando, el campo de la integración de datos y la migración de datos también está cambiando. Las soluciones en la nube están ganando popularidad, ya que ofrecen flexibilidad y escalabilidad. La inteligencia artificial y el aprendizaje automático están comenzando a jugar un papel importante en la automatización de estos procesos, mejorando la eficiencia y reduciendo la posibilidad de errores humanos.
Además, la creciente preocupación por la privacidad y la seguridad de los datos está impulsando la necesidad de soluciones más robustas que aseguren la protección de la información durante los procesos de integración y migración. Las empresas deberán adaptarse a estas tendencias y considerar cómo pueden mejorar sus prácticas para mantenerse competitivas en un entorno tecnológico en constante cambio.
Innovaciones a seguir
- Automatización: Las herramientas que utilizan inteligencia artificial para automatizar procesos de integración y migración están en auge.
- Integración en tiempo real: Las soluciones que permiten la integración de datos en tiempo real están cambiando la forma en que las empresas acceden y utilizan la información.
- Seguridad avanzada: La implementación de tecnologías de seguridad avanzadas será crucial para proteger los datos durante la migración e integración.